Duties & Responsibilities:
The Quality Control Analyst will evaluate the Human Research Protection Programs (HRPP) effectiveness and develop quality improvement activities to continuously measure, assess, and improve program compliance with federal regulations, applicable state regulations, and institutional HRPP policies and practices to protect human research participants. The position focuses primarily on review and monitoring of the activities, policies, procedures, and records for the following groups:
- IRB
- HRPP education and outreach
- HRPP staff
- HRPP
Typical Duties
- Provide one-on-one and group consultation
- Communicate with the research community (IRB members, Investigators, support staff), facilitating timely information dissemination
- Collaborate with colleagues on policies and procedures and communicate changes to the research community
- Assist in planning, coordinating, and conducting audit, consulting, or special engagements of the HRPP under the direction of the assistant director.
- Engagement planning responsibilities include gaining an understanding of the program or research review, evaluating risks and controls, developing objectives and engagement scope, and participating in the drafting of reports
- Engagement coordination responsibilities include managing time and workload to meet established milestones and due dates, proofreading work for completeness and accuracy, and reporting any significant issues to the team lead that could cause completion delays
- Support program goals to measure and improve the quality, effectiveness, and efficiency of the HRPP
- Manage quarterly reviews to assess HRPP quality, efficiency, and effectiveness
- Act as a backup to assist the HRPP team with the reviews of study applications and workflow
- Establish an Education Plan, execute the plan, and track progress across both campuses with our stakeholders and research community.
